  We are family of seven, my husband and I and our five wonderful kids and together we are doing everything we can to find Tahanan.
  So why are we looking for Tahanan? What is it? Tahanan means "Home" in Tagalog the native language of the Philippines, where my husband grew up. To us it is not just home, but a way to live and be together full time.
  You see for over two years now my dear husband has had to travel out of town to support us and that means we only see him on the weekends. Now to some people this really wouldn't be a very big deal, but to us it had really been an ordeal. With five kids at home, I feel like a lonely single mom and my husband David feels even more alone. Who wouldn't only being able to get home two or three days out of seven. We want to feel like a family again, to see each other everyday. We want to be home or make home anyway we can.
  What we propose to do is to buy an old school bus and convert it into a RV. An RV that we can live in and travel in to where ever David may be working. We would like to you to share this journey with us. And as we make this journey we would also like to share with you some of our dearest loves. For David it will be the art of photography and beautiful places. For me it will be homeschooling, soon to be roadschooling, and helping our kids grow up into happy healthy big people who have a better than average idea about what really matters in this life. Both of us would also like to share with you a little of our faith and what we think is important in life too.
  Welcome to our search, our search for Tahanan.
